It has been a while since beloved British actor, Rowan Atkinson smeared his McLaren F1 supercar across the trunk of a tree next to a British highway. Just less than 18 months, in fact.
After more than a year in the hands of McLaren’s expert technicians in Woking, Surrey, it has emerged that repairs to the vehicle cost over £1 million, which is a pain in the rear, considering that the car was bought for £640 000 in 1997.
However, the rarity of the vehicle, long waiting periods associated with the purchase of it, and the collectibility of the car all prevented it from being counted a write-off, and insurers were forced to cough up the cash.
